Biopharma, short for biopharmaceuticals, refers to pharmaceutical drugs that are derived from biological sources, such as living organisms or their byproducts. These drugs are typically complex molecules, including proteins, antibodies, and nucleic acids, that are used to treat a wide range of diseases, including cancer, autoimmune disorders, and infectious diseases. Biopharma companies are involved in the research, development, and commercialization of these biological drugs, which are often manufactured using biotechnology techniques.
On the other hand, biotech, short for biotechnology, is a broader term that encompasses a wide range of technologies and applications that are derived from biological systems. Biotech companies leverage biological processes, organisms, or derivatives to develop products and technologies that improve human health, agriculture, and environmental sustainability. This includes genetic engineering, crop breeding, biofuels, and diagnostics, in addition to biopharmaceuticals.
While biopharma and biotech overlap in the use of biological systems and processes, the key distinction lies in their primary focus and end goals. Biopharma companies are primarily focused on developing therapeutic drugs for human health, with an emphasis on treating diseases and improving patient outcomes. These companies invest heavily in clinical trials, regulatory approvals, and commercialization efforts to bring new biopharmaceutical products to market.
In contrast, biotech companies have a broader scope of applications beyond pharmaceuticals, including agriculture, industrial biotechnology, and environmental sciences. These companies may focus on developing genetically modified crops, sustainable biofuels, or diagnostic tools for disease detection. While some biotech companies may also develop biopharmaceuticals, their activities extend to a wider range of industries and technologies.
Another key difference between biopharma and biotech lies in their business models and revenue streams. Biopharma companies typically generate revenue from the sale of pharmaceutical products, either through direct sales to patients or through partnerships with healthcare providers and payers. These companies may also license their intellectual property to other pharmaceutical companies in exchange for royalties or upfront payments.
In contrast, biotech companies may generate revenue from a variety of sources, including product sales, licensing agreements, research collaborations, and government grants. Some biotech companies focus on developing platform technologies that can be applied across multiple industries, while others may specialize in a particular niche, such as oncology or infectious diseases. The diversity of revenue streams in the biotech sector gives companies flexibility in how they fund their research and development efforts.
From a regulatory standpoint, both biopharma and biotech companies are subject to oversight by government agencies, such as the Food and Drug Administration (FDA) in the United States. Biopharmaceutical products must undergo rigorous testing and evaluation to demonstrate safety and efficacy before they can be approved for use in patients. Biotech products, which may include genetically modified organisms or bioengineered materials, are also subject to regulatory scrutiny to ensure they meet safety and environmental standards.
